The SHR strain was derived by selective inbreeding from the Kyoto outbred Wistar colony, and both SHR and SHRSP, as well as WKY strains have been maintained over many generations through brother-sister matings http://rgd.mcw.edu/tools/strains [ 43 44 ] . Healthy WKA and GH rat strains were also generated from outbred Wistar rat strains, but these strains were isolated independently in Japan and New Zealand, respectively (and maintained at other sites as well).
